Salute to America 250th Anniversary Event Postponed Due to Weather

US3 hr ago

The planned "Salute to America" event, commemorating the 250th anniversary of the signing of the Declaration of Independence, has been postponed. The celebration was scheduled to take place in Washington, D.C., on the National Mall. The decision to delay the event was made due to adverse weather conditions. Live coverage of the event was intended to be broadcast. Further details regarding the rescheduled date and time have not yet been announced.
